
Peanut chutney recipe
"Discover the recipe for Peanut chutney, also known as Shenga chutney or Kadlekai chutney, complete with step-by-step pictures . This delectable chutney is made using roasted peanuts, coconut, red chili, curry leaves, tamarind, and garlic. It is a delightful accompaniment to dosa or idli. Peanut chutney is commonly referred to by various names such as Shenga chutney, Kadlekai chutney, and Nelagadale chutney." I have used 1/2 cup peanuts and 1/4 cup coconut in this chutney recipe. This proportion you can vary depending on your taste. This is a very high calorie chutney. Also some people will have peanut or shenga or kadlekai allergy. So it is always recommended to eat this chutey in moderation. Means eat in small quantity. So may be that is the reason in Karnataka hotels peanut chutney will be very thin in consisteny. Ingredients
- 1/2 cup 1/2 cup peanuts or shenga or kadlekai
- 1 2 – 4 red chilies
- 1-2 3 – 4 cloves of garlic
- 1 4 – 5 curry leaves
- 1/4 cup grated coconut
- small marble sized tamarind
- Salt as per your taste.
Ingredients for tempering:
- 1/4 tsp 1/2 tsp mustard seeds
- 2 tsp 1 red chili
- few curry leaves
- 2 2 tsp cooking oil
Instructions
- Heat 1 tsp of oil in a frying pan and add in 1/2 cup of peanuts. Start frying under medium flame. Frying under medium flame until crispy is very important for tasty peanut chutney.
- Once the peanut starts crackling and is roasted well, add in red chili and garlic. Continue raosting under low medium flame.
- After few minutes, add in curry leaves. Fry for a minute.
- Next add in fresh grated coconut. Give a quick stir and switch off the stove.
- Add in salt and tamarind.
- Wait until cool and grind it into a fine paste by adding required water. Transfer it into a bowl.
- Temper it with oil, mustard seeds, red chili and curry leaves. Serve it with rice or idli. Please note Karnataka style peanut chutney shall have thin consistency. So add the water accordingly before serving.
